| Judge Fernando Elumba of the Regional Trial Court Branch 42 has denied the petition for bail of businesswoman Helen Aguadilla, her lawyer, William Mirano said yesterday.
Mirano said they received the copy of the resolution Friday and they will file an answer to it on Tuesday, but refused to elaborate on the move.
Quoting Elumba's decision, Mirano said the court had admitted that no direct evidence exist linking Aguadilla in the killing of guest relations officer Irene de la Peña, yet it denied their petition.
Aguadilla had been tagged as the mastermind in the fatal stabbing of De la Peña in December 2005 in Bacolod City .
Mark Enriquez, 21, Romeo Calalang alias “Kumpol”, and two minors are also accused of the murder.
Vicente Petierre, private counsel of the De la Peña family, meanwhile, said they are preparing to move for Aguadilla 's transfer to the Bureau of Jail Management and Penology in Brgy. Handumanan from the Riverside Medical Center even before the trial starts on February 14.
Aguadilla has been confined at the hospital since October last year after a City Health Office doctor said she is unfit for detention.*PP
